Causes

Erb's palsy is caused due to damage to a bundle of nerves near the neck (the brachial plexus). These nerves control shoulder, arm, and hand movements and sensation. Erb's Palsy is a condition that causes weakness, numbness or paralysis of the arm and shoulder.

The condition can be caused by various medical mistakes during labor and birth such as forceps use as well as a C-section done too soon or a doctor making a mistake with a vacuum extractor during vaginal birth. The majority of cases of Erb's palsy can be prevented. Doctors, nurses, midwives and other medical professionals are held to the obligation to maintain the highest standards of medical care in the delivery room. They must ensure that the baby's shoulders are delivered via the vaginal canal and that they don't get stuck or become lodged in the pelvic bones of the mother's.

Some researchers suggest that Erb's Palsy can be the result of contractions during pregnancy or the position of pregnant women. However these theories have not been confirmed. Diagnosis

Erb's palsy is caused by injury to the brachialplexus which is a network of nerves in the shoulder and arm. These nerves may become stretched or torn in the course of a difficult delivery. The signs of this condition include weakness or paralysis in the affected arm. Doctors are required to correctly diagnose this condition whenever they can.

The most common reason for this is difficulties during childbirth. It is usually caused when the fetus's size is greater than expected for a vaginal birth or when the baby's shoulders get stuck during delivery. This is called shoulder dystocia and is one of the major risk factors for causing Erb's Palsy.

If a physician uses excessive force or fails to identify the shoulder dystocia, it may lead to injury of the upper nerves in the brachial plexus. This causes Erb's palsy. If the doctor was negligent then he or she could be held accountable for any permanent harm.

Treatment

In most cases, the sooner the condition is recognized and treated more effective the results. If the condition is not treated, the condition may progress to a permanent tightening of muscles (contractures) or even partial or full paralysis. Surgery and physical therapy are the most frequently used treatments.
